Why the Golden Triangle Tour is called as the Golden Triangle

India is a land of different culture and heritage. In fact, as you cross the border of each state, you will experience the variation in culture, religion, heritage, food, architecture, the standard of living and a lot more. Golden triangle tour of India is one such tour which takes you to three states. All these cities have a lot of differences and the travellers will be glad to explore the variation in the culture and diversity in all these cities. This tour is really popular in India and can be covered in 6 days only. The three cities which are involved in the golden triangle tour are Delhi, Agra and Jaipur. All these three cities are famous for monuments, palaces and beautiful forts. This tour connects you to the three different cities which are from three different states and gives you an opportunity to connect with the cultural diversifications of all these places.

The places that will be covered in the Golden Triangle tour are the heritage places of Delhi, Agra and Jaipur. Delhi and Agra are famous for a lot of Mughal monuments and other Indian buildings. Jaipur is famous for the royal and the lavish palaces, monuments and the forts which are majorly built by the Rajputs. Jaipur popularly called as the pink city shows the glorious culture of the Rajputs.

Let us know why this tour is known as the Golden Triangle Tour

1. The Triangle Mark on the Map

As we have told, this tour involves touring and exploring the three different cities whose directions made on the map, shaped like a triangle. The distance and the connection of these places on the map look like a triangle. Hence, it is called as the golden triangle tour.

2. The Inclusion of three Cities

The triangle mark on the map is the main reason for it is being called as the Golden triangle tour. But, one of the other reasons why people call it a triangle tour is because three cities are involved in this tour. The three cities make for a triangular tour.

3. The Connection of the Shatabdi Trains

One can go on this  golden Triangle Tour by car in the private tours or can also go through the Shatabdi train. The Shatabdi train connects all these cities and has special packages for these tours. Since the Shatabdi train route for this tour is also in the triangular direction, this is also one of the reasons why it is called as the Golden triangle tour.
